It's a Cruel Cruel world!

As seen in our local newspaper.
TALLAHASSEE USA

A young woman was found inside a home she
shared with relatives who had spent nearly 2
weeks looking for her.

Her family thought she's been kidnapped and
contacted the police.

Family members scoured her room for clues
but found nothing, though they did notice a
strange smell.

Her body was found inside the house behind a
bookcase - 11 days later - and it's believed
that she fell over as she tried to adjust the plug
of the TV situated behind the bookshelf!

This is indeed a very tragic accident!
